/*
 * MAX_GATE_PULSES_PER_MINUTE — upper bound for turnstile click events
 * accepted from a single gate at Harrowmere Stadium installs.
 *
 * Plugin authors: do not raise this constant. The TallyGate counter
 * service drops anything above it as sensor bounce, and downstream
 * attendance totals assume that filtering happened. If your hardware
 * legitimately exceeds it, batch events instead. The build token your
 * plugin was compiled against appears on the next line.
 */

session token of kagup-hahaf = htk3_2b8

## Build Provenance: Deploybot Pingwell

Pingwell answers deploy-status queries in chat by reading the provenance manifest, not the CI dashboard. Each reply cites the commit, builder image, and attestation step. Reviewers: confirm the manifest hash matches what Pingwell quotes before approving rollout. Mismatches block merge automatically. The current staging deploy was produced by builder node Quarrel-3; its provenance record resolves to the token below.

trace token, kajeg-tadup: htk31_ea4436123ab4c9e337062126feef2c5

## Releases

Picklane, the warehouse pick-list optimizer, ships on a weekly cadence from the `main` branch. The Dunmere build farm produces the artifact; the on-call engineer verifies route-optimization benchmarks before promotion. If benchmarks regress more than five percent, halt and page the routing squad. All release bundles must be signed prior to upload. Sign with the key below.

release key, bagag-hadug: bky6_z6hQ8Z

Hi Rena — handing over the Crumbline order pipeline. Key thing: the bakery order-cutoff rule fires at 14:00 local to each store, not UTC, and plugin hooks registered after cutoff are silently dropped. Document this clearly for plugin authors; several assumed UTC last week. Logs live under the cutoff-evaluator topic. If authors hit edge cases, have them write to the integrations desk.

alerts address for kafof-bagag: kasael@olvarqdyn.corp